SQL数据库中怎么将时间格式转换到年和月?

Posted

tags:

篇首语:本文由小常识网(cha138.com)小编为大家整理,主要介绍了SQL数据库中怎么将时间格式转换到年和月?相关的知识,希望对你有一定的参考价值。

参考技术A

    Year(@time), Month(@time) 2 个函数即可。
    然后用它们来组装字符串也就简单了。

    CONVERT(VarChar(7), @time, 120)会得到YYYY-MM。调用。

    用转成字符串,,但此时他已经不是时间类型。
    CONVERT(char(7),"你的时间例",120)

ORACLE 数据库 SQL 转换 只取 年和月

参考技术A

1、首先打开SQL SERVER管理工具,然后选择一个数据库,单击新查询。

2、接下来在查询窗口中输入以下SQL语句,如下图所示,将通过GETDATE方法获得的日期值和字符值拼接在一起。

3、运行后会得到以下错误信息,很明显,SQL SERVER不允许拼接日期和字符值。

4、接下来,使用CONVERT函数对日期值执行字符串转换。

5、运行SQL语句后,将在输出结果中看到下图所示的输出内容。


6、当然,如果不想使用上述日期格式,也可以选择自己的日期格式,只需指定样式ID。

以上是关于SQL数据库中怎么将时间格式转换到年和月?的主要内容,如果未能解决你的问题,请参考以下文章

ORACLE 数据库 SQL 转换 只取 年和月

如何在 SQL Server中 将日期格式化

ORACLE 数据库 SQL 转换 只取 年和月

SQL 怎么将日期时间格式转换成日期

SQL 怎么将日期时间格式转换成日期

关于时间字段